autonumber/rank 按 access 中的列
autonumber/rank by a column in access
我有一个索赔编号列表,我想添加一个排名列,该列在有新的索赔编号时会发生变化。
如果claim number相同,我希望排名上升1,但是当有新的claim number时,我希望排名重新开始
我试过了,但它只是为每一行插入了 1
请帮忙
SELECT
Inst.[遇到控制号],((Select Count(*)
来自研究所
其中[遭遇控制数] = [遭遇控制数];)+1) AS排名
从研究所
按[遇到控制号]排序;
请尝试类似于:
SELECT Inst.[Encounter Control Number],((Select Count(*) from Inst I2 Where [Encounter Control Number] < I1.[Encounter Control Number])+1) AS Rank
FROM Inst I1
order by [Encounter Control Number] ;
它将为每一行创建一个计数器。
这通常会在访问找不到该列时显示。这不是您的专栏名称吗?请给我截图 table.
我有一个索赔编号列表,我想添加一个排名列,该列在有新的索赔编号时会发生变化。
如果claim number相同,我希望排名上升1,但是当有新的claim number时,我希望排名重新开始
我试过了,但它只是为每一行插入了 1
请帮忙
SELECT
Inst.[遇到控制号],((Select Count(*) 来自研究所 其中[遭遇控制数] = [遭遇控制数];)+1) AS排名
从研究所 按[遇到控制号]排序;
请尝试类似于:
SELECT Inst.[Encounter Control Number],((Select Count(*) from Inst I2 Where [Encounter Control Number] < I1.[Encounter Control Number])+1) AS Rank
FROM Inst I1
order by [Encounter Control Number] ;
它将为每一行创建一个计数器。
这通常会在访问找不到该列时显示。这不是您的专栏名称吗?请给我截图 table.